Como criar uma fonte de dados usando Presto - Amazon QuickSight

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Como criar uma fonte de dados usando Presto

O Presto (ou o PrestoDB) é um mecanismo de consultas SQL distribuídas de código aberto, projetado desde o início para consultas analíticas rápidas de dados de qualquer tamanho. Ele é compatível com fontes de dados não relacionais e relacionais. As fontes de dados não relacionais compatíveis incluem o Sistema de Arquivos Distribuído do Hadoop (HDFS), o Amazon S3, o Cassandra, o MongoDB e o HBase. As fontes de dados relacionais compatíveis incluem o MySQL, o PostgreSQL, o Amazon Redshift, o Microsoft SQL Server e o Teradata.

Para obter mais informações sobre o Presto, consulte o seguinte:

Os resultados das consultas que você executa por meio do mecanismo de consulta Presto podem ser transformados em conjuntos de dados da Amazon QuickSight . O Presto processa as consultas analíticas nos bancos de dados de back-end. Em seguida, ele retorna os resultados para o QuickSight cliente da Amazon. Você pode consultar os dados diretamente por meio do Presto ou importar os resultados da consulta no SPICE.

Antes de usar a Amazon QuickSight como cliente do Presto para executar consultas, certifique-se de configurar perfis de fonte de dados. Você precisa de um perfil de fonte de dados na Amazon QuickSight para cada fonte de dados do Presto que você deseja acessar. Use o procedimento a seguir para criar uma conexão ao Presto.

Para criar uma nova conexão com uma fonte de dados presto da Amazon QuickSight (console)
  1. Na página QuickSight inicial da Amazon, escolha Conjuntos de dados no canto superior direito. Depois, selecione Novo conjunto de dados.

  2. Escolha o bloco Presto.

    nota

    Na maioria dos navegadores, você pode usar Ctrl-F ou Cmd-F para abrir uma caixa de pesquisa e inserir presto para localizá-lo.

  3. Adicione as configurações para a nova fonte de dados:

    • Nome da fonte de dados: insira um nome descritivo para a sua conexão de fonte de dados. Esse nome aparece na seção Fontes de dados existentes na parte inferior da tela Conjuntos de dados.

    • Tipo de conexão: escolha o tipo de conexão que você precisa usar para se conectar ao Presto.

      Para conectar-se por meio da rede pública, escolha Rede pública.

      Se você usar uma rede pública, o servidor do Presto deverá ser protegido e autenticado usando o LDAP (Lightweight Directory Access Protocol). Para obter informações sobre como configurar o Presto para usar LDAP, consulte LDAP authentication na documentação do Presto.

      Para conectar-se por meio de uma conexão privada virtual, escolha o nome da VPC apropriada na lista Conexões da VPC.

      Se o seu servidor Presto permitir acesso não autenticado, é AWS necessário que você se conecte a ele com segurança usando uma conexão VPC privada. Para obter informações sobre como configurar uma nova VPC, consulte Conectando-se a uma VPC com a Amazon QuickSight.

    • Servidor de banco: o nome do servidor de banco de dados.

    • Porta — A porta que o servidor usa para aceitar conexões de entrada da Amazon QuickSight

    • Catálogo: o nome do catálogo que você deseja usar.

    • Autenticação necessária: (opcional) essa opção só aparece se você escolher um tipo de conexão VPC. Se a fonte de dados do Presto à qual você está se conectando não exigir autenticação, escolha Não. Caso contrário, mantenha a configuração padrão (Sim).

    • Nome de usuário: insira um nome de usuário a ser usado para se conectar ao Presto. A Amazon QuickSight aplica o mesmo nome de usuário e senha a todas as conexões que usam esse perfil de fonte de dados. Se você quiser monitorar a Amazon QuickSight separadamente de outras contas, crie uma conta Presto para cada perfil de fonte de QuickSight dados da Amazon.

      A conta do Presto usada deve poder acessar o banco de dados e executar instruções SELECT em pelo menos uma tabela.

    • Senha: a senha a ser usada com o nome de usuário do Presto. A Amazon QuickSight criptografa todas as credenciais que você usa no perfil da fonte de dados. Para ter mais informações, consulte Criptografia de dados na Amazon QuickSight.

    • Habilitar SSL: o SSL é habilitado por padrão.

  4. Escolha Validar conexão para testar suas configurações.

  5. Depois de validar suas configurações, escolha Criar fonte de dados para concluir a conexão.